has anyone noticed idle problems on the 09 sg's? it seems mine(the wifes, actually) will stall sometimes at intersections or sitting still after being run for 30 minutes or so. it also seems to have a flat spot in the throttle just after take off. i talked to a service counter person and they pretty much said to buy a tuner and they could take care of it. what gives?...i thought the damn near 20k i spent on the bike was enough to warrant a well running machine. this isnt my first harley but it damn sure is the worst running one outta the box.
I've got a SG too '09. For what we paid for the darn things, they ought to mow our yards and paint our houses! Take it back! Maybe to a dealer that gives a damn!!!
Sounds like the Heat management kicking the rear cyl out.
I know when that heat management kicks in on mine that it will stall 95% of the time when I lightly roll the throttle to kick it out. Its a pain in the a$$ but I dont really want to shut it off. Sometimes I dont even have to touch the throttle, it will stall on its own.

A stock bike should not stall when the heat management is ON. There is something wrong and your dealer should fix it. If not, contact Harley and make noise... It can be a safety issue for the rider, and/or passenger.
If it is anything that you added on the bike that causes the stalling, its a different problem...
My 09 SG (stage 1 SERT), and I am sure MANY more, never stalls, unless it is my fault...
Talk to your dealer Harley just put out a service bulliten not sure on what all bikes and motors but it involves a new flash upload to the ECM and tells the tech to check the voltages on the throttle position sensor. I have been having some issues on my 07 dyna and iam going in to see the service manager next week said he will hook me up with the ecm flash for $16bucks and check the voltage while he is in there.
